Автоматически заполняйте и блокируйте критически важные поля формы, используя данные с подтвержденной идентификацией, когда подписант завершает проверку идентификации. Это снижает количество ошибок при вводе данных и обеспечивает четкое, поддающееся проверке доказательство того, что конкретные значения поступили от доверенного поставщика удостоверений.
Данные с подтвержденной идентификацией позволяют привязывать проверенную информацию об идентификации, возвращаемую поставщиком идентификации, к полям формы с помощью текстовых тегов. Когда подписант успешно завершает проверку идентификации, Adobe Acrobat Sign вставляет значения из утверждений идентификации OpenID Connect (OIDC) поставщика идентификации в помеченные поля во время подписания, гарантируя, что критически важные данные поступают непосредственно из надежного источника.
Эта возможность предназначена для рабочих процессов с высоким уровнем доверия в регулируемых и учитывающих безопасность средах, таких как финансовые услуги и государственные учреждения.
Как работают данные с подтвержденной идентификацией
Данные с подтвержденной личностью запускаются только соглашениями об именовании полей в текстовых тегах.
Отсутствуют:
- Элементы управления пользовательского интерфейса для настройки полей с подтвержденной личностью
- Проверка при добавлении или отправке документа
- Сообщения об ошибках при неправильной конфигурации
Если имя поля не соответствует требуемому синтаксису точно, поле ведет себя как обычное поле формы или полностью игнорируется.
Требуемый синтаксис именования полей
Чтобы привязать поле формы к данным с подтвержденной личностью, имя поля должно следовать именно этому шаблону:
VF_DIG_{claimName}*
Где:
- VF_ идентифицирует поле как проверенное поле формы.
- DIG_ указывает метод аутентификации Digital Identity Gateway.
- {claimName} — это точное имя утверждения OpenID Connect (OIDC), возвращаемое настроенным поставщиком идентификации, включая написание и регистр.
- * — это необязательный текст, используемый для создания уникального имени поля.
Фигурные скобки обязательны вокруг имени утверждения.
Примеры:
- VF_DIG_{birthdate}
- VF_DIG_{address}_page2
- VF_DIG_{zipcode}1
Если несколько полей ссылаются на одно и то же утверждение, каждое поле все равно должно иметь уникальное имя поля.
Поддерживаемые утверждения личности
Распознаются только утверждения личности, возвращаемые настроенным поставщиком удостоверений.
Имена утверждений:
- Определяются поставщиком удостоверений, а не Acrobat Sign
- С учетом регистра
- Должны точно совпадать
- Не поддерживают псевдонимы
- Игнорируются без уведомления, если неверны или отсутствуют
Если имя утверждения не возвращается поставщиком удостоверений во время проверки идентификации, поле не заполняется проверенными данными.
Поведение полей во время подписания
Проверенные поля формы следуют существующим правилам поведения полей Acrobat Sign с переопределениями, учитывающими идентификацию.
Поля только для чтения
- Заполняются проверенными данными при наличии утверждения
- Не могут редактироваться подписывающим лицом
- Переопределяют любое предустановленное значение
Если утверждение отсутствует, используется предустановленное значение.
Редактируемые поля
- Заполняются проверенными данными при наличии утверждения
- Остаются редактируемыми для подписывающей стороны
- Позволяют подписывающей стороне изменить значение
Обязательные поля
- Ведут себя как редактируемые поля
- Требуют ввода от подписывающей стороны, если утверждение отсутствует, пусто или равно нулю
Условия скрытого сбоя
Данные с подтвержденной личностью завершаются сбоем без уведомления во всех следующих случаях:
- Имя поля не соответствует требуемому синтаксису.
- Имя утверждения написано с ошибкой или использует неправильный регистр.
- Утверждение не возвращается поставщиком удостоверений.
- Функция отключена на уровне учетной записи или группы.
Соглашение или веб-форма по-прежнему отправляется успешно.
Всегда проверяйте поведение полей в среде разработки перед распространением соглашения или веб-формы.
Поведение отчета о подтверждении личности подписывающей стороны
Когда соглашение содержит одно или несколько проверенных полей формы, отчет о личности подписанта включает специальный раздел со списком этих полей.
Каждое проверенное поле формы отображается с:
- Имя поля
- Итоговое значение
- Единый индикатор состояния
Возможные состояния в отчете о подтверждении личности подписывающей стороны
Состояния назначаются после завершения соглашения. Они отражают источник итогового значения и не проверяют конфигурацию во время разработки или подписания.
Каждому проверенному полю формы назначается только одно состояние на основе фиксированного порядка приоритета.
- Отредактировано — подписант изменил значение поля во время подписания.
- Условие:
- Поле доступно для редактирования, и
- Итоговое значение было изменено подписантом
- Условие:
- Проверено — значение поля происходит из данных, проверенных по личности, и не было существенно изменено.
- Условие:
- Было возвращено соответствующее утверждение личности, и
- Итоговое значение соответствует проверенному значению утверждения
- Применяется к следующим вариантам.
- Поля только для чтения, заполненные из проверенных данных
- Редактируемые поля, оставленные без изменений
- Если подписант редактирует поле, но оставляет значение идентичным, состояние остается Проверено.
- Условие:
- Предопределено — поле сохранило значение по умолчанию, установленное автором.
- Условие:
- Проверенные данные не применялись, и
- Состояние с более высоким приоритетом не применяется
- Условие:
- Утверждение отсутствует — указанное утверждение личности не было возвращено поставщиком удостоверений.
- Условие:
- Имя утверждения не существует в ответе поставщика удостоверений
- Условие:
- Пустое или нулевое значение — указанное утверждение личности возвращено без пригодного для использования значения.
- Условие:
- Утверждение существует, но является пустым или нулевым.
- Пустое означает пустую строку или объект.
- Нулевое означает, что значение явно равно нулю.
- Условие:
Примечания
- Каждому полю назначается только одно состояние.
- Состояния не создают предупреждения или ошибки.
- Отчет отражает результаты, а не ошибки конфигурации.